Use a thick mat, such as a double mat, to keep the artwork away from the glass. Workable fixatives can help to keep oil pastels from smearing. One of the few essential things when working with pastels is to get your hands on a.
A fixative will also help to keep your pastels in place. You can use a brush or spray varnish to protect your pastel painting from smudging or fading. The best way to protect artworks that contain oil pastels is to frame the artwork behind glass or plexiglass.
